Public Safety Development Fees

The City of Flagstaff assesses a one-time fee on new development to help fund a proportionate share of the cost of public safety infrastructure needed to serve that development. These fees are dedicated strictly to police and fire services and are collected by Planning and Development Services when building permits are issued.

Land Use Assumptions & Infrastructure Improvement Plans

As is required by state law the City must update is Land Use Assumptions and Infrastructure Improvement plans every five years and adjust the development fees as necessary. The existing Public Safety Development Fees were adopted in 2014. The City Council adopted a new Land Use Assumptions, Infrastructure Improvements Plan and Draft Development Fee Report on April 7, 2020.
